pub enum AnsiColor {
    Black,
    Blue,
    Green,
    Red,
    Cyan,
    Magenta,
    Yellow,
    White,
    Ansi256(u8),
    Rgb(u8, u8, u8),
}
Expand description

The definition of the ANSI colors.
